3-wire connection: Direct wire
Use where local codes permit connecting cabinet-ground conductor to neutral wire.
]Direct wire cable must have 5 ft (1.52 rn) of extra length so dryer can be moved if needed.
Strip 3_/2" (8.9 cm) of outer covering from end of cable. Strip insulation back 1" (2.5 cm). If
using 3-wire cable with ground wire, cut bare wire even with outer covering. Shape ends of
wires into a hook shape.

When connecting to the terminal block, place the hooked end of the wire under the screw of
the terminal block (hook facing right), squeeze hooked end together and tighten screw, as
shown.
